- Schedules resources and automotive equipment relating to daily operations in support of a funeral home and/or care center.
- Ensures that adequate coverage is available and scheduled to provide a superior service to client family, while maximizing the full potential use of company human and physical resources in accordance with established budgetary standards.
JOB
RESPONSIBILITIES:
Dispatching/Paperwork Provides consistent support by dispatching resources to meet the needs of client families Receives first call information and initiates the resources required for dispatch Processes removal paperwork Assists with recording keeping of embalming documentation as required Ensures that vehicles and associates are dispatched in accordance with company standards.
Dispatch services may include: Removals Visitations Transfers of casketed decedent and/or remains to final dispositions Decedent memorial services Scheduling Schedules activities for both the internal staff as well as market locations Schedules the dispatch of vehicles and associates to ensure that services are provided as scheduled; services may include: Removals Visitations Transfers of casketed decedent and/or remains to final dispositions Decedent memorial services Maintains in-house scheduling of location resources Schedules sufficient resources to meet market commitments Customer Service Demonstrates a commitment to internal and external customer service while serving the Company’s families exceptionally well Builds and maintains strong relationships by promoting a team atmosphere Communicates with location associates, including directors, managers and other staff members to mitigate confusion and misunderstanding Leads by example while staying engaged and supportive of company initiatives Manage Inventory (Location specific) Takes and places orders for necessary supplies Manages inventory for caskets and cremation containers for the market, including receiving requests and making orders, as required Order additional general supplies at the direction of the location management.
